How to fill out corporation constituted under a:

01
Research and understand the requirements: Start by thoroughly studying the regulations and legal framework that govern the formation of corporations constituted under a. Familiarize yourself with the specific steps and documentation needed to ensure compliance with the law.
02
Choose a business name: Select a unique and appropriate name for your corporation. Ensure that the chosen name complies with the naming regulations and is distinguishable from other registered entities. Depending on the legal requirements, you may need to add specific suffixes such as "Corp." or "Inc."
03
File the necessary documents: Prepare and file the required documents with the appropriate authorities. These documents usually include the articles of incorporation, which outline the company's structure, purpose, and other essential details. Additionally, you may need to complete other forms or applications specific to corporations constituted under a.
04
Obtain necessary licenses and permits: Depending on the nature of your business, you may need to obtain certain licenses or permits to operate legally. Research the specific licenses required for your industry and ensure you fulfill all necessary obligations.
05
Set up corporate governance: Establish and document the corporate governance structure and procedures. This typically includes appointing directors and officers, creating bylaws, and setting up regular meetings such as the annual general meeting.
06
Secure employer identification numbers and tax registrations: Apply for an employer identification number (EIN) from the relevant tax authorities. This unique number will be needed for various taxation and reporting purposes. Additionally, register for any applicable state and local taxes based on your corporation's operations.
07
Open bank accounts and establish financial systems: Open a business bank account in the name of your corporation. This will help keep personal and business finances separate. Set up a reliable accounting system to keep track of all financial transactions and maintain accurate books and records.

Who needs corporation constituted under a:

01
Entrepreneurs starting a business: Individuals seeking to establish a formal business structure with the aim of separate legal existence, limited liability, and potential growth may consider forming a corporation constituted under a.
02
Investors and shareholders: Those looking to attract investments and shareholders often choose to incorporate under a legal framework that provides established rules and regulations for corporate governance and ownership.
03
Businesses engaging in complex activities: Corporations constituted under a may be preferred by businesses involved in activities that entail complex licensing requirements, compliance regulations, or specific legal obligations.
04
Businesses with growth and expansion plans: Corporations are generally better suited for businesses with aspirations of expansion, bringing in partners, or going public in the future. The structure of corporations allows for the issuance of shares and attracting investment more easily than other business entities.
05
Businesses seeking limited liability protection: Forming a corporation constituted under a can provide a level of limited liability protection to the owners and shareholders, meaning their personal assets are generally not at risk beyond their investment in the corporation.
Note: The specific requirements and suitability of a corporation constituted under a may vary depending on the jurisdiction and legal framework you are operating in. It is advisable to consult with legal or business professionals to ensure compliance with all applicable laws and to determine the best business structure for your specific circumstances.
